I have an existing Laravel (6.x) / Vue.js (2.x) project into which I'd like to add nativescript-vue. I installed nativescript and ran tns doctor
successfully. I installed the [vue-cli-plugin-nativescript-vue plugin][1], then copied the files from ns-example to the root directory of my project (including the src/ folder, .env.* files, babel.config.js, and nsconfig.json).
Now, when I try running npm run preview:android
and scan the QR code on my android phone, I get the following messages and Webpack error:
Preparing project...
starting nativeConfig
Bundling application for entryPath .\main.native...
WARN A new version of sass-loader is available. Please upgrade for best experience.
Invalid configuration object. Webpack has been initialised using a configuration object that does not match the API schema.
- configuration.plugins[2] misses the property 'apply'.
function
-> The run point of the plugin, required method.
Any suggestions on what I did wrong?
